Eight pills you shouldn’t take because they damage your kidneys

Posted on April 20, 2026 by Admin

That headline is over-simplified and a bit scary on purpose. There isn’t a fixed list of “8 pills you should never take.” The reality is that some medications can affect the kidneys, especially with long-term use, high doses, or in people with existing kidney issues.

Here’s a clearer, evidence-based view:


💊 Medications that can affect the kidneys

1. NSAID painkillers

Examples: Ibuprofen, Diclofenac

  • Can reduce blood flow to kidneys
  • Risk increases with frequent or long-term use

2. Certain antibiotics

  • Some types can stress the kidneys, especially in high doses
    👉 Usually safe when prescribed and monitored properly

3. Proton pump inhibitors (acid reducers)

Examples: Omeprazole

  • Long-term use has been linked to kidney issues in some studies

4. Some blood pressure medications

  • Generally protect kidneys, but may need dose adjustment
    👉 Monitoring is key

5. Diuretics (“water pills”)

  • Can affect fluid and electrolyte balance

🧠 Who is at higher risk

  • Older adults
  • People with Chronic kidney disease
  • Those taking multiple medications
  • Dehydration

❌ What the viral claim gets wrong

  • Implies these drugs are universally harmful
  • Ignores dose, duration, and medical supervision
  • Creates fear around medicines that are often beneficial

🛡️ How to stay safe

  • Don’t self-medicate long-term
  • Follow prescribed doses
  • Stay hydrated
  • Get kidney function checked if on long-term meds

🧾 Bottom line

Some medications can affect the kidneys—but they’re not “bad pills.” The real issue is how they’re used, not the medicines themselves.
